What are the typical daily responsibilities of a Bosch Embedded engineer?

As a Bosch Embedded engineer, your daily responsibilities often include designing, developing, and testing embedded software components for automotive, industrial, or consumer applications. You’ll collaborate closely with hardware engineers, project managers, and quality assurance teams to ensure seamless integration and compliance with industry standards. Troubleshooting and debugging code, preparing technical documentation, and participating in regular team meetings are also common aspects of the role. This dynamic environment encourages continuous learning and provides opportunities to contribute to innovative, real-world applications.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Bosch Embedded position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Bosch Embedded engineer, you need a strong background in embedded systems, C/C++ programming, and real-time operating systems, typically supported by a degree in electronics, computer science, or a related field. Familiarity with tools such as MATLAB/Simulink, version control systems (e.g., Git), and industry-standard debuggers is highly valuable, as are certifications like AUTOSAR or ISO 26262 for automotive roles. Excellent probl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and effective communication set top candidates apart in this position. These skills and qualities are crucial for delivering robust and reliable embedded solutions in complex, collaborative engineering environments.

What is a Bosch Embedded job?

A Bosch Embedded job typically involves designing, developing, and testing embedded systems and software for Bosch products, such as automotive components, IoT devices, and industrial solutions. Engineers in this role work with microcontrollers, firmware, real-time operating systems (RTOS), and communication protocols to ensure reliable and efficient system performance. They collaborate with cross-functional teams to integrate hardware and software while following industry standards and Bosch's quality guidelines. Strong programming skills in C/C++ and experience with debugging tools are usually required.
